I've burned off two fan-made Morning Musume DVDs I've had sitting on my hard-drive for awhile. Very cool fan-made animated menus on the second disc.
I used DVD Shrink to fit two movies onto one DVD-R and I must say I'm very impressed with the quality and speed.
In less than two hours I had two movies shrunk down to the size of one DVD-R.
The quality is still damn good too!
All play great on my Samsung progressive-scan machine.
I've also burned a few DVD-ROM discs with MPEGs, AVIs and my pictures(10 500 and counting) with no problems.
It takes about 14 minutes and 30 seconds to burn a full DVD-R. I haven't tried burning a CD-R yet.
